是一个关于日志管理的问题。log4j2是一个流行的Java日志框架,用于在应用程序中记录和管理日志信息。它提供了灵活的配置选项和高性能的日志记录功能。
在将登录功能迁移到包含dropwizard的应用程序中时,可以使用log4j2来记录与登录相关的日志信息。以下是一个完善且全面的答案:
概念: log4j2是一个开源的日志管理框架,用于在应用程序中记录和管理日志信息。它提供了丰富的功能和灵活的配置选项,可以帮助开发人员更好地理解和调试应用程序的运行情况。
分类: log4j2可以根据日志级别将日志信息分为不同的分类,常见的日志级别包括TRACE、DEBUG、INFO、WARN和ERROR。开发人员可以根据需要选择适当的日志级别来记录不同类型的日志信息。
优势:
应用场景: log4j2适用于各种类型的应用程序,特别是在分布式系统和大规模应用程序中,它可以帮助开发人员更好地理解和调试应用程序的运行情况。在登录迁移到包含dropwizard的应用程序中时,可以使用log4j2记录与登录相关的日志信息,例如用户登录成功或失败的日志记录。
推荐的腾讯云相关产品和产品介绍链接地址:
总结: 通过使用log4j2,可以在包含dropwizard的应用程序中方便地记录和管理日志信息。log4j2具有高性能、灵活的配置选项和多种日志输出方式等优势,适用于各种类型的应用程序。腾讯云提供的日志服务和云原生应用引擎等产品可以与log4j2结合使用,实现日志的集中管理和分析。
领取专属 10元无门槛券
手把手带您无忧上云